Pennsylvania offers several fantastic programs that a knowledgeable local lender can help you unlock. The PHFA (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ency) Keystone Home Loan program is a standout, offering competitive interest rates and down payment and closing cost assistance, particularly beneficial for first-time homebuyers. A lender familiar with PHFA's requirements can streamline what might seem like a complex application. Your actionable first step? Get pre-approved, not just pre-qualified. In our competitive market, a solid pre-approval letter from a reputable local lender makes your offer significantly stronger. It shows sellers you are serious and financially ready. When interviewing potential lenders, ask them specific, local questions: "How do you handle appraisals in Temple's varied neighborhoods?" or "Can you walk me through the PHFA first-time buyer program?" Their answers will reveal their local expertise.
